Look under Start Menu/Dell Power Manager

There you can select a custom plan for how low your battery must drain before it will start charging again. In the new Dell G5 5505 50% is the lowest setting that it will allow. So if it never drains down to 50% and it is plugged in to an outlet... the laptop will use the outlet power and your battery will remain at whatever level it is. If you unplug and use the battery until it drops to, let's say, 49%... the moment you reconnect to the outlet power, your laptop will begin to charge again until it reaches the UPPER limit that you have set in your custom power plan. Then it will continue to use outlet power and your battery will cease to charge.
